Add 5/30 and 50/25
1st number: 5/30, 2nd number: 2 0/25
5/30 + 50/25 is 13/6.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 30 and 25 is 150
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 150 - For the 1st fraction, since 30 × 5 = 150,
5/30 = 5 × 5/30 × 5 = 25/150 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 25 × 6 = 150,
50/25 = 50 × 6/25 × 6 = 300/150 - Add the two like fractions:
25/150 + 300/150 = 25 + 300/150 = 325/150 - 325/150 simplified gives 13/6
- So, 5/30 + 50/25 = 13/6
